Paul Maholm left his start on Saturday against the Chicago White Sox with an apparent injury to his left wrist.

Maholm did not pitch well before leaving the game – allowing five earned runs in three innings of work, including a home run. The Braves have yet to release an official statement on the extent of Maholm’s injury but it will naturally lead to speculation that Brandon Beach could be summoned from Triple-A Gwinnett.

On the season Maholm holds a 4.41 ERA and a 1.39 WHIP. He has allowed a home run in 9 or his last 12 starts.

Beachy pitched well in his Friday start throwing 46 of his 70 pitches for strikes. He walked one and struck out three over five innings, giving up one run on five hits.
